No SEBI Recognition, No Clear Rules

First and most significantly:
There may be NO SEBI-defined class known as an “Revenue Plus Arbitrage Fund.”

These funds are simply internally designed hybrids, combining:

  • Arbitrage trades (purchase inventory in money market, promote futures of the identical inventory), and
  • Debt investments (company bonds, treasury payments, industrial papers).

As a result of SEBI doesn’t regulate them underneath a particular framework, the fund supervisor enjoys extensive discretion:

  • One month, the portfolio may very well be 70% arbitrage and 30% debt.
  • The following month, it might flip to 40% arbitrage and 60% debt.
  • Worse, debt high quality might range — from secure authorities securities to riskier company bonds.

As an investor, you’re getting into a gray zone with out even realizing it.
You may have no assurance about how your cash shall be allotted — particularly in unstable markets.

Designed to Exploit the Tax Loophole

The actual motive these merchandise exist is easy:
To supply fairness taxation advantages to conservative buyers who in any other case would have stayed in secure debt funds or fastened deposits.

As a result of these “Revenue Plus” funds make investments a minimal 65% in equities (by arbitrage), they qualify as fairness funds for taxation:

  • Quick-Time period Capital Positive factors (STCG) taxed at 20%.
  • Lengthy-Time period Capital Positive factors (LTCG) above Rs.1.25 lakh taxed at 12.5%.

Examine this to pure debt funds, the place:

  • Quick-term or long run features are taxed at your slab price (as much as 30%) no matter your holding interval.

No surprise AMCs are aggressively advertising and marketing this — not to your profit, however to maintain their AUM (property underneath administration) rising.

Hidden Dangers Lurking Inside

Regardless of being projected as a “secure” parking spot for idle money, these funds carry severe hidden dangers:

1. Credit score Threat from the Debt Portion

It is a enormous concern. With no clear mandate, such funds can take undesirable credit score danger. Therefore, knowingly or unknowingly, you find yourself with a dangerous debt portfolio.

  • Fund managers may put money into lower-rated company bonds to spice up returns.
  • If the corporate defaults or faces a downgrade, the fund’s NAV might take a sudden hit.
  • Bear in mind Franklin Templeton’s debt fund disaster? Buyers realized the arduous manner that credit score danger is actual.

Allow us to take the instance of few funds. Kotak Revenue Plus Arbitrage FoF portfolio is holding round 59% of its portfolio in Kotak Company Bond Fund Direct Progress. Similar manner, DSP Revenue Plus Arbitrage Fund of Fund is holding round 46.5% of its holdings in DSP Banking and PSU Debt Fund – Direct Plan – Progress. Additionally, Bandhan Revenue Plus Arbitrage Fund of Funds is holding round 61% in it’s Bandhan Company Bond Fund – Direct Progress. HDFC Revenue Plus Arbitrage Lively FoF – Direct Plan is holding round 53% in HDFC Company Bond Fund.

In the event you blindly look into different funds additionally, it’s the similar story. Therefore, it’s important to ask your self of how a lot snug you might be in taking such BLIND danger.

2. Curiosity Fee Threat

  • If rates of interest rise sharply, the worth of the debt holdings can fall and vice verse. In case your debt portfolio consists of long run bonds, then such volatility is big.
  • This could erode the portfolio worth, particularly in short-term timeframes.

3. Liquidity Threat

  • Throughout instances of market panic (e.g., March 2020 COVID crash), arbitrage spreads dried up.
  • This implies the so-called “secure” arbitrage technique generated nearly no return for months.

4. Portfolio Transparency Points

  • In contrast to pure arbitrage funds or regulated debt funds, these hybrids don’t disclose detailed, fastened mandates for asset allocation.
  • Buyers are blindly trusting fund managers — with out figuring out how a lot danger they’re taking at any given time.

5. Majority of those funds are outdated wine in new bottle

In the event you look into the age of those funds, you’ll discover that few are displaying as 3+, 5+, or 10+ years outdated. However don’t go by this. They’re earlier in a unique avatar than what they’re right now. For instance, DSP Revenue Plus Arbitrage Fund of Fund was earlier DSP International Allocation Fund of Fund. Kotak Revenue Plus Arbitrage FOF was earlier Kotak All Climate Debt FOF. Similar manner, Bandhan Revenue Plus Arbitrage Fund of Funds was earlier Bandhan All Seasons Bond Fund. ICICI Prudential Revenue Plus Arbitrage Lively FoF, earlier model was ICICI Prudential Revenue Optimizer Fund (FOF). HDFC Revenue Plus Arbitrage Lively FOF, earlier model was HDFC Dynamic PE Ratio Fund of Funds. I’m simply highlighting the few. You possibly can cross by yourself with different funds, additionally. The story will stay the identical.

6. By no means depend on previous returns

As these funds are the brand new model of earlier debt funds, it’s arduous to imagine that previous returns will proceed in future. Therefore, by no means examine the returns to guage that these are superior than Arbitrage Funds.

Why Plain Arbitrage Funds Are Safer

In case your aim is tax effectivity + security, then pure arbitrage funds are a much better choice.

  • Pure arbitrage funds are regulated clearly by SEBI.
  • They solely deal with hedged positions in inventory markets — shopping for in money and promoting in futures.
  • They keep away from the complexity and danger of holding unknown debt devices.
  • Returns sometimes vary from 5% to 7% each year — much better than financial savings accounts or liquid funds, with far decrease danger.

No pointless gimmicks. No hidden publicity. No worrying about what the fund supervisor is cooking behind the scenes.

Easy is at all times safer.
